Latest Patents

One of Curtis Wicks' latest patents is the "Positional Lens Locking" assembly. This invention is designed for focusing and maintaining the focus of a camera lens assembly. It includes a lens tube, a camera housing, a sealing member, and a locking member. The lens tube features a head that extends outward from the barrel, which has a threaded portion. The camera housing is equipped with a first threaded bore that receives the threaded portion of the barrel. The sealing member is positioned between the head and the camera housing, designed to be compressed for effective sealing. The locking member plays a crucial role in retaining the lens tube in a fixed position.

Another significant patent is the "Method and Device for Water Intrusion Mitigation." This device is intended for use in enclosures that house electric components sensitive to humidity. It incorporates a thermoelectric cooler and a water electrolyzer. The thermoelectric cooler has two sides: one side is heated with an electric current, while the other side is cooled. The water electrolyzer, which is a proton exchange membrane, is thermally connected to the cooler's second side, enhancing its functionality.
